What value of x is in the solution set of 9(2x + 1) < 9x - 18?
Alex17521 [72]

Answer:

b. -3

Step-by-step explanation:

9(2x+1) < 9x-18

(distribute the 9)

18x+9 <9x-18

(subtract 9 from both sides)

18x<9x-27

(subtract 9x from both sides)

9x<-27

(divide both sides by 9)

x<-3
